What affects the price

When you look into tax relief, costs aren't one-size-fits-all. The final number usually depends on the total amount you owe the IRS, the complexity of your financial situation, and the specific programs you qualify for—like an Offer in Compromise or an installment agreement. What are IRS stimulus checks?

IRS stimulus checks, also known as Economic Impact Payments, were government disbursements provided to eligible individuals and families to offer financial assistance during economic hardships. Eligibility was generally determined by your adjusted gross income (AGI) from your most recently filed tax return and your status as a U.S. citizen or resident alien with a Social Security number. Where can I find an IRS office near me in Tucson?

To locate an IRS office near you in Tucson, the most reliable method is to use the official IRS website. Their 'Find My Local Office' tool allows you to search for Taxpayer Assistance Centers (TACs) by zip code. It is important to note that most IRS TACs operate by appointment only for specific services. Therefore, before visiting, it is highly recommended to call the IRS or check their website to confirm the services offered at that location and to schedule your visit in advance.

What is the IRS tax payment process?

The IRS tax payment process allows taxpayers to settle their liabilities through various methods. You can pay online via IRS Direct Pay (from your bank account) or through third-party debit/credit card processors (fees apply). You can also mail a check or money order, or pay in person at an IRS Taxpayer Assistance Center (TAC) if available. For those unable to pay in full, installment agreements can be set up for monthly payments, and an offer in compromise may be an option for qualifying individuals.

How do I get an IRS PIN?

An IRS PIN, specifically an Identity Protection PIN (IP PIN), is a unique six-digit code assigned by the IRS to protect taxpayers from identity theft. You generally cannot request an IP PIN yourself unless the IRS has sent you a notice assigning you one. If you are a victim of identity theft or suspect your Social Security number has been compromised, you should contact the IRS Identity Theft Victim Assistance line. They will guide you through the process if an IP PIN is deemed necessary.
